Why are my Avgs. wrong? by GhostietheKid in Twitch

[–]PianoBroad 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Contradicting this, a streamer I watch noticed that a lot of her viewers weren’t being counted by comparing the displayed count with that of her active viewers list, and found as much as a third of her viewers were missing from the official count. She averages ~250 most days and 450-550 on Sundays.

When she compared the two counts a couple days ago during her subathon, she found about 80-100 viewers missing from the official count (her view count then was listed on Twitch at ~175) and deduced those missing were lurkers; two days later (on a Sunday), she found that close to 145 viewers weren’t counted (her displayed count was ~250, about half her usual Sunday average).
